Developing a Strong Foundation for IIT JEE


Students working towards IIT JEE usually require a strong understanding of Physics, Chemistry and Mathematics. These subjects benefit from different learning approaches, so organising study time carefully can improve consistency. Mathematics often requires consistent problem-solving practice, while Physics requires both conceptual clarity and the correct application of formulas. Chemistry includes areas that may involve numerical calculations, reaction mechanisms, theoretical concepts and factual learning.

A productive JEE Preparation routine should start with the core syllabus rather than advanced questions. Students who understand fundamental concepts are better positioned to handle difficult problems later. Instead of rushing through numerous topics, learners can learn each chapter in depth, practise relevant questions and review important ideas before moving ahead. This approach can reduce gaps in understanding that might otherwise be difficult to resolve as the examination approaches.

Why JEE Main Is Important


JEE Main is an key examination for students pursuing engineering admission opportunities. Preparation demands a balance of knowledge and speed because students generally are required to answer a large number of questions within a fixed examination period. Familiarity with commonly tested concepts can make it easier to determine which questions to attempt first and which may require additional time.

Frequent practice is particularly valuable for improving calculation speed and minimising preventable mistakes. Students should review incorrect answers carefully instead of concentrating solely on their overall score. A wrong answer may be caused by a misunderstood concept, calculation mistake, rushed reading or poor time allocation. Understanding the cause of mistakes helps students make their future practice more focused and can help produce a stronger JEE Result.

Using JEE PYQ for More Effective Practice


Practising JEE PYQ questions can give aspirants useful insight into the style and depth of questions that have featured in previous examinations. Previous-year questions can help students spot commonly repeated concepts, understand how theoretical knowledge is transformed into examination problems and recognise areas that deserve additional revision.

Rather than leaving previous papers until the final stage of preparation, students can include them regularly within their preparation. After finishing a chapter, relevant JEE PYQ questions can be used to assess whether the chapter has been mastered to examination standard. Later, full previous papers can be practised within examination-style time limits. This progression allows students to move from topic-based learning towards complete exam simulation in a more organised manner.

Why a JEE Testseries Matters


A structured JEE testseries can help students measure preparation more objectively. Reading and solving individual exercises may improve familiarity with subject material, but a timed test adds examination-specific challenges such as decision-making, pressure and question selection. Mock tests can highlight whether students are devoting too much time to challenging questions or making errors in topics they considered strong.

After every JEE testseries attempt, detailed analysis is essential. Students can compare results between subjects, pinpoint chapters with weaker accuracy and note questions that took too much time. Maintaining a record of recurring mistakes can make revision better directed. Over several tests, learners may also notice improvements in speed, confidence and accuracy, giving them a clearer picture of overall readiness.

Building Consistency in NEET Preparation


Students studying for NEET need to handle a wide-ranging science syllabus while maintaining strong accuracy. Biology typically receives significant attention, but Physics and Chemistry also demand frequent practice. Because preparation often continues for several months, maintaining a steady study schedule is usually more productive than studying intensely for short periods and then struggling to maintain momentum.

Revision is particularly important because large amounts of information can become difficult to retain without repetition. Students can develop chapter-based revision cycles so previously studied material remains active while new topics are introduced. Practice questions should also be attempted after every revision session because recalling information in the context of a question can strengthen examination readiness.

Using Performance Analysis to Improve JEE Result


A strong JEE Result usually comes from months of structured learning rather than last-minute preparation. Students can increase their chances by tracking progress regularly and making adjustments when required. If test scores remain low in a particular subject, the solution may include returning to core concepts before attempting more advanced questions.

Performance analysis should consider more than marks alone. Accuracy percentage, time per question, skipped questions and repeated error types can give helpful insight about study quality. Students who apply these findings consistently can gradually build a study method that suits their individual learning requirements.
